Blasch Precision Ceramics, Inc. (EIN 14-1613389) reports BLASCH PRECISION CERAMICS, INC. 401(K) PLAN on its most recent Form 5500, with $8.2M in plan assets across 106 active participants. Form 5500 is the annual report employers file with the U.S. Department of Labor for their retirement plans, and it’s public.

Blasch Precision Ceramics, Inc.’s Form 5500 doesn’t separately disclose a recordkeeper we can confirm. The firms named on its Schedule C are service providers — which can include investment managers, trustees, and auditors, and are not necessarily the company that runs your account. To find who runs your 401(k), check your enrollment paperwork or a recent statement, or ask Blasch Precision Ceramics, Inc.HR for the recordkeeper’s name and login.
